FIBK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2022 in Review

241 of the 5,805 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in First Interstate BancSystem (FIBK) for Q3 2022, worth a combined $3.39B — up 1.7% from $3.33B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 34 funds opened new FIBK positions and 23 closed out — a net gain of 11 holders — while 70 added to existing stakes and 100 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Janus Henderson Group, adding an estimated $72.5M. The largest seller was First Interstate Bank, cutting an estimated $72.2M.
